WebOtis Frank Boykin was born in 1920 in Dallas, Texas, the seventh of eight children. His father was a pastor, and his mother worked as a housekeeper. She died when Boykin was just 12 years old. He attended the segregated Booker T. Washington High School and graduated as valedictorian of his class.
